The cut-off mark for Software Engineering at Oduduwa University, Ipetumodu is a key admission requirement for UTME candidates. While the exact figure for the current academic session is released by JAMB and the university, historical trends typically place cut-off marks for competitive programmes in the 220–250 range. Candidates aiming for this 5-year (UTME) or 4-year (Direct Entry) programme should prepare to meet the required score as well as the O’Level credit requirements in English, Mathematics, and Physics.
Quick Facts
- Duration: 5 Years (UTME) / 4 Years (Direct Entry)
- Typical UTME Subjects: English Language, Mathematics, Physics, Chemistry or Economics
- Typical O’Level Requirements: 5 O’Level credits including English Language, Mathematics and Physics
- Historical Cut-Off Range: 220 – 250 (general range across Nigerian universities, not this university’s exact current figure — always confirm with JAMB or the university’s admissions office).

- How is the cut-off mark for Software Engineering at Oduduwa University determined?
The cut-off mark is set by the university in line with JAMB’s national minimum benchmark and may vary each year based on factors like the number of applicants, the programme’s capacity, and overall performance of candidates. The university publishes its official departmental cut-off after the JAMB policy meeting. - Where can I check the official current-year cut-off mark for Software Engineering at Oduduwa University?
The most reliable sources are the JAMB CAPS portal and the Oduduwa University, Ipetumodu official website or admissions office. Always verify the exact figure from these official channels, as third-party sites may not be up to date. - What happens if I score below the cut-off mark for Software Engineering at Oduduwa University?
Candidates who fall below the cut-off may not be considered for the programme in that admission cycle. However, they could explore other courses with lower cut-off marks, apply through Direct Entry if eligible, or re-sit UTME the following year.
